Pa Pa Ya, Modern Asian Bistro, from the House of Massive Restaurants launching this weekend 


 
The newest entrant in the Capital city from the House of Massive Restaurants and a brain child of Mr. Zorawar Kalra, is modern Asian Bistro Pa Pa Ya

After witnessing stellar success in Mumbai, Pa Pa Ya is all set to add Asian influences to the culinary plateau of Delhi at Select CityWalk, Saket, launching on December 16th, 2016.

Pa Pa Ya is one of the tallest restaurants in NCR (may be in India) with an exceptional ceiling height of 70 feet, created by a reputed Japanese design house, an off shoot of the renowned Super Potato. 


 
From the House of Massive Restaurants, Pa Pa Ya offers a perfect balance of culinary art along with exception gastronomical experience and destination dining. Its expansive menu represents influences from Thailand, Myanmar, Vietnam, China, Japan, Malaysia, Korea, Indonesia and Singapore, amongst others. 



Using latest innovations and technology in molecular gastronomy along with cutting edge, contemporary cooking techniques, it aims at offering a unique and first-of-its-kind experience. Pa Pa Ya endeavors to revolutionize Asian dining on a global scale.
